Tips For Homeowners on Septic System Health in Moraga, California.

As we are all aware, no residence is complete without a septic tank. For those of us who own houses, it is imperative to pay meticulous attention to keeping up of your septic system's condition, since it directly affects not only your own well-being but also the environment.

Imagine the hassle of rising early and realizing that your toilet is clogged, or putting up with the unpleasant odor wafting from a septic tank leak.

The following are some simple procedures for homeowners to adhere to in order to maintain the condition of their sewage system.

Regular Inspection and Pumping

Typically, a home septic tank needs to be professionally examined at least every 3-5 years by experienced technicians. During this inspection, the expert inspectors will examine for seepage, check both the upper and lower sections of your waste tank, analyze the accumulated scum and sludge in your tank, and execute skilled pumping of your waste tank.

Efficient Use Of Water

Minimizing water usage in a home results in less water going into the septic tank. Restroom flushing habits accounts for about 25-30% of water consumption within the residential property. The most effective method to decrease water utilization in the toilet involves replacing older models with low-flow fixtures, which use fewer gallons of water per flush.

High Efficiency Shower Heads

Water used during showering is also directed into the septic tank. To minimize this, a prudent step is to utilize low-flow shower appliances, crafted to lower water consumption.

Proper Disposal of Waste

Numerous folks possess the bad habit of treating the toilet as if it were a trash can. However, engaging in this conduct ultimately results in sewage system obstructions. So, homeowners should make sure that all occupants in the home gets rid of waste properly and avoids it in the toilet.

Seasonal Septic System Care Advice

As crucial as looking after the septic system each year, it is equally vital to provide season-specific care and maintenance to the sewage tank system. Listed are several tips for year-round care and maintenance across the seasonal changes:

Fall (Autumn)

Taking proper care of the septic system plays a significant role in preparing for the harsh cold winter weather.

  • Consider pumping the septic tank before winter arrives, as it's hard in the winter months.
  • During the fall season, limit the use of lawn mowers in the area near the septic tank, while do not use automobiles in this area at all costs.
  • Moreover, take measures to protect the treatment area from cold temperatures.
Winter

Caring for septic systems throughout the winter can pose significant challenges, particularly in freezing weather. That's why, it's wise to start preparing for cold weather in advance, typically in autumn.

The crucial attention you can offer your septic tank system in winter involves regularly inspecting the four common areas where septic systems are prone to freezing, with the goal of avoiding this problem. These locations are:

  • The pipeline emanating from the house's tank
  • The piping leading to the area designated for soil treatment
  • The designated soil treatment zone
  • And the septic tank itself
Spring
  • Taking care of your septic system during spring involves the following steps:
  • As the sun begins to shine and the snow starts melting, it's the perfect time to schedule a expert inspection of your septic tank. This inspection ensures the health of your septic tank.
  • Springtime offers an excellent opportunity to change your filter. The filter might have become clogged during the winter months, potentially causing septic system issues.
  • Spring is an opportune moment to schedule a tank maintenance. This helps maintain the efficiency of your septic tank.
Summer

Proper septic system maintenance for the summer season involves the following steps:

  • The summer heat can intensify the odor from your septic tank, so property owners should be prepared to seek professional septic tank services in the summer months.
  • The use of water tends to increase in the summer, causing more water going into your septic tank. To mitigate this, switch to high-efficiency toilets that consume less water.

Types Of Septic Tank Systems Available

During the process of septic tank installation, experts take multiple factors into thought, including but not limited to the size of the property, local weather conditions, climatic conditions of the area, soil type, and more.

All of these aspects influence in determining the appropriate variety of septic tank system for installation. Below are the various types of septic tank systems ready for installation at DJ Plumbing Septic Tank Services:

Conventional Tank System

Also known as a gravity-based sewage system, this specific type of septic system is both the most prevalent and the most straightforward to install and maintain. This particular septic tank system doesn't need any extra electrical or technological work. In contrast, it banks solely on natural forces, specifically gravity.

Chamber Septic Tank System

Commonly known as the pressure distribution septic system, features drain chambers typically constructed from high-density polyethylene plastic. Nevertheless, it's worth noting that other materials can be utilized for these chambers.

During the previous three decades, this variety of septic tank system has gained significant popularity, largely because of its cost-effectiveness and straightforward setup. Caring for it follows a parallel pattern to the conventional a regular sewage tank system.

Mound Septic Tank System

This septic tank system is utilized for properties positioned on shallow soil or adjacent to surface bedrock. The installation of this tank system requires creating a man-made mound composed of distinct layers of soil, gravel, and sand as the drainfield.

In contrast to standard septic tank system, this type of septic tank system utilizes electrical energy, as well as demands periodic maintenance and examinations, in contrast to the standard septic tank system, which is substantially more straightforward to maintain.

Aerobic Treatment Unit

Referred to as ATU or Aerobic Treatment Unit, this type of septic tank system makes use of an electric pump to facilitate oxygen into the septic tank. The addition of oxygen enables oxygen-loving microorganisms to flourish within the septic tank. This process causes the biodegradation of waste materials contained within the septic tank.

Usually, this type of septic tank is constructed in locations near surface water or in areas with unfavorable soil characteristics. It's important to note that maintaining this type of septic tank system comes with a high cost, because it demands continuous maintenance treatments.

Recirculating Sand Filter Septic Tank System

This septic tank system makes use of a layer of sand fill for the treatment and recirculation of wastewater. To function effectively, this system needs the installation of electricity. As opposed to various septic tanks, the setup and ongoing care of such a system tends to be relatively expensive.

Clearing your waste tank is a primary method for maintaining your sewage tank, but it should be emphasized that the frequency of septic tank pumping should be determined by skilled technicians.

Skilled technicians take into account various factors like the capacity of the building, the number of people living there, the capacity of the tank, and more prior establishing the right pumping frequency for your septic tank.

Moraga is a town in Contra Costa County, California, in the San Francisco Bay Area. The town is named in honor of Joaquín Moraga, member of the famed Californio family. As of 2020, Moraga had a total population of 16,870 people. Moraga is the home of Saint Mary's College of California.
